Skip to content

Simple Chat Application using PyQt5 and ZeroMQ This is a simple chat application that allows multiple users to communicate with each other using PyQt5 for the GUI and ZeroMQ for communication. The application supports multiple users and a group chat functionality.

amin-heydari/simple-chat-app

Repository files navigation

Simple Chat Application using PyQt5 and ZeroMQ

This is a simple chat application that allows multiple users to communicate with each other using PyQt5 for the GUI and ZeroMQ for communication. The application supports multiple users and a group chat functionality.

Features

  • Send and receive messages to/from selected users or the entire group.
  • User-friendly GUI .
  • Real-time message updates.
  • Messages are sent over ZeroMQ sockets for reliable communication.

Requirements

  • Python 3.x
  • PyQt5
  • ZeroMQ (pyzmq)

How to Run

  1. Install the dependencies: pip install pyqt5 pyzmq

  2. Run the application: python user_a.py

About

Simple Chat Application using PyQt5 and ZeroMQ This is a simple chat application that allows multiple users to communicate with each other using PyQt5 for the GUI and ZeroMQ for communication. The application supports multiple users and a group chat functionality.

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ages